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
586 74942901 85
98408291009 54981 08
98408291009 54981 08
2823 787953 63162840
All about undefined
Interested in learning more?
98408291009 54981 08
2823 787953 63162840
See more
4425 173374
92721872926 6673075759 610
See more
411 9458 8582
12526 3534660 2269468237 89422834
See more